WebAt the initial steps of pruning, the algorithm tends to cut off large sub-branches with many leaf nodes very quickly. Then pruning becomes slower and slower as the tree becoming smaller. The algorithm tends to cut off fewer nodes. Let's look at an example. Digital Recognition Example T 1 is the smallest optimal subtree for α 1 = 0.
